FvwmPicture *PCacheFvwmPicture(
Display *dpy, Window win, char *ImagePath, const char *name,
FvwmPictureAttributes fpa)
{
char *path;
char *real_path;
FvwmPicture *p = FvwmPictureList;
/* First find the full pathname */
if ((path = PictureFindImageFile(name, ImagePath, R_OK)) == NULL)
{
return NULL;
}
/* Remove any svg rendering options from real_path */
if (USE_SVG && *path == ':' &&
(real_path = strchr(path + 1, ':')))
{
real_path++;
}
else
{
real_path = path;
}
/* See if the picture is already cached */
while (p)
{
register char *p1, *p2;
for (p1 = path, p2 = p->name; *p1 && *p2; ++p1, ++p2)
{
if (*p1 != *p2)
{
break;
}
}
/* If we have found a picture with the wanted name and stamp */
if (!*p1 && !*p2 && !isFileStampChanged(&p->stamp, real_path)
&& PICTURE_FPA_AGREE(p,fpa))
{
p->count++; /* Put another weight on the picture */
free(path);
return p;
}
p=p->next;
}
/* Not previously cached, have to load it ourself. Put it first in list
*/
p = PImageLoadFvwmPictureFromFile(dpy, win, path, fpa);
if(p)
{
p->next=FvwmPictureList;
FvwmPictureList=p;
}
else
{
free(path);
}
return p;
}
void PDestroyFvwmPicture(Display *dpy, FvwmPicture *p)
{
FvwmPicture *q = FvwmPictureList;
if (!p)
{
return;
}
/* Remove a weight */
if(--(p->count)>0)
{
/* still too heavy? */
return;
}
/* Let it fly */
if (p->alloc_pixels != NULL)
{
if (p->nalloc_pixels != 0)
{
PictureFreeColors(
dpy, Pcmap, p->alloc_pixels, p->nalloc_pixels,
0, p->no_limit);
}
free(p->alloc_pixels);
}
if(p->name!=NULL)
{
free(p->name);
}
if(p->picture!=None)
{
XFreePixmap(dpy,p->picture);
}
if(p->mask!=None)
{
XFreePixmap(dpy,p->mask);
}
if(p->alpha != None)
{
XFreePixmap(dpy, p->alpha);
}
/* Link it out of the list (it might not be there) */
if(p==q) /* in head? simple */
{
FvwmPictureList = p->next;
}
else
{
while(q && q->next!=p) /* fast forward until end or found */
{
q = q->next;
}
if(q) /* not end? means we found it in there, possibly at end */
{
q->next = p->next; /* link around it */
}
}
free(p);
return;
}
